The Daily Deepstacks

Results from the WSOP Daily Deepstacks are available and updated mid-day after completion of the three events ($235 at 3pm, $185 at 6pm, $135 at 10pm). I’ve been tracking the size of the prize pools, and here they are.

All of the Deepstacks were cancelled on the Colossus weekend, and you can see how the pent-up energy of all those players in town pushed the prize pool of the $235 on the Monday after to over $400K. In fact, if you wanted to pick a day to make the maximum from one of the $235 events, Monday seems to be the day; with the exception of this week (after the Seniors and Super Seniors events) Monday seems to be outperforming the preceding Friday through Sunday.

WSOP Event #42 $1.5K NLHE Extended Play Day 3

There are only 26 players left in the tournament at the start of Day 4, and Beaverton, Oregon’s Auddie Reynolds is near the top of the pack, starting the day with chip leader Barny “Hendon Mob” Boatman on his left. Seattle’s Yevgeniy Timoshenko—who was Day 2 chip leader is still in as one of the shorter stacks but he’ll still have nearly 20BB when they restart at 6K/12K/2K.

WSOP Event #43 $1K NLHE Super Seniors Day 2

5 of the 8 PNW players in the first Super Seniors event made it to the money, but none of them are in the final 25 returning for Day 3.

WSOP Event $44 $50K Poker Players Championship Day 2

The final total of entrants to the PPC was 84. 47 are left going into Day 3, with Shawn Buchanan (BC) as the only PNW representative.

WSOP Event #45 $1.5K NLHE Day 1

Seattle’s Tyler Patterson is in the Top 10 of the 260 players returning for Day 2 of this event that drew 1,655 entries. Five other PNW players are behind him, including Dylan Linde, after busting the PPC.

WSOP Event #46 $3K PLO 6-Max Day 1

WA’s Cole Jackson (born in Portland!) is in the Top 10 starting Day 2 as he looks for his next WSOP cash, after just missing out on a bracelet in Event #22. Dan Idema (BC), Kevin MacPhee (ID), and Scott Eskanazi (WA) are among the 154 players returning; about half make the money.

WSOP Daily Deepstack $185 6pm 6/21

Reports from the Deepstacks aren’t usually posted by the time I do the report, so these reports will run a day behind most of the time. This event got 263 entries for a prize pool of $38K. Steven Hartsock (OR) placed 14th, Kit Jackson (ID) got 20th.

WSOP Daily Deepstack $235 3pm 6/21

1,039 entries and a prize pool of $197K. Mark Bonsack (WA) takes first place for $36.5K. Laurie Swaney (WA) gets 20th, Charles mast (OR) is 24th. Portland’s Gavin Smith places 48th. Duck-sin Jong (BC), Mathew Henderson (OR), Gary Swaney (WA), Judith Vigoren (WA), John Scott (ID), and Michael Chittick (WA) all placed.

Today’s Las Vegas Series Events

  • Today’s the beginning of a $2.5K NLHE at the WSOP, with the $1.5K Stud this evening.  $1.5K PLO8 tomorrow, with the $10K Limit Hold’em later.
  • The Venetian has a $200K guarantee $600 buy-in event with starting days today and tomorrow. Their $600 Big O tournament, $40K guarantee is this evening. Tomorrow is the second flight of the $200K and a satellite to the $1.6K NLHE, $500K guarantee starting Thursday.
  • Planet Hollywood‘s evening game is a $5K NLHE Turbo for $130 (registration for today’s HU game is closed). Two more flights for the $100K guarantee ($300 buy-in) run today. Tomorrow has a smorgasbord of tournaments: $25K guarantee NLHE 8-Max ($500); $5K guarantee $250 entry Dealers Choice, $200 NLHE Tag Team, and $200 satellite to the $1M guarantee that starts Thursday ($1.15K entry).
  • Aria has a $235 PLO game at 1pm. Tonight is the usual $150 NLHE. Tomorrow is back to NLHE at 1pm.
  • The Wynn Summer Classic has $300 NLHE with $25K guarantees today through next Monday.
  • The Grand Poker Series has a $350 PLO8 game this morning at 11. $150 NLHE at 1pm. Tomorrow’s morning game is a $240 HORSE tournament, with the same NLHE at 1pm.
  • Binion’s Poker Classic has a $10K guarantee NLHE for $160 entry. Tomorrow is a $220 entry NLHE 6-Max with $10K guarantee.
